首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React导航5身份验证流不工作

是指在使用React导航5库进行身份验证时遇到问题,导致身份验证流程无法正常工作。

身份验证是一种常见的安全机制,用于验证用户的身份并授权其访问特定资源。在Web应用程序中,身份验证通常涉及用户提供凭据(如用户名和密码),然后将这些凭据与存储在数据库中的用户信息进行比对。如果凭据匹配成功,用户将被授权访问受限资源。

React导航5是一个用于构建导航功能的React库。它提供了一种简单而强大的方式来管理应用程序的路由和导航。在身份验证流程中,React导航5可以用于控制用户在未登录状态下无法访问受限页面,并在用户成功登录后将其重定向到所需页面。

当React导航5身份验证流不工作时,可能存在以下原因和解决方法:

  1. 身份验证逻辑错误:检查身份验证代码是否正确实现。确保在用户登录时将其身份验证状态设置为已登录,并在未登录状态下重定向到登录页面。
  2. 路由配置错误:检查React导航5的路由配置是否正确。确保受限页面的路由被配置为需要身份验证,并且未登录用户被重定向到登录页面。
  3. 身份验证状态管理问题:确保身份验证状态在应用程序中正确管理。可以使用React的状态管理库(如Redux)来管理身份验证状态,并在登录成功后更新状态。
  4. 后端API问题:如果身份验证流程涉及与后端API的通信,请确保API能够正确处理身份验证请求,并返回适当的身份验证结果。
  5. 调试和日志记录:使用调试工具和日志记录来跟踪身份验证流程中的问题。可以使用React开发者工具来检查组件状态和属性的变化,以及网络请求和响应的情况。

对于React导航5身份验证流不工作的问题,腾讯云提供了一系列相关产品和服务,如腾讯云身份认证服务、腾讯云API网关等。这些产品和服务可以帮助开发者更好地管理和保护身份验证流程。具体产品介绍和链接地址可以参考腾讯云官方文档或咨询腾讯云的技术支持团队。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Activiti5工作笔记一

介绍工作   网上工作的定义一大堆,这里就不去复制了,通俗的理解,工作就是类似OA系统中请假审批、报销审批等一系列流程,下级提交的申请只有直系领导才能审批,其他人是没有权限的,而只有直系领导审批通过后...而Activiti工作就可以实现类似的功能,本笔记将以最简单的方式让你明白怎么使用Activiti工作,直接上代码 准备环境 1) JDK1.6或者更高版本 2) 支持的数据库有:h2, mysql...5) 点击复选框 在Detail部分记得选中 "Contact all updates sites.." , 因为它会检查所有当前安装所需要的插件并可以被Eclipse下载. 6) 安装完以后,点击新建工程...准备Activiti5开发环境 在activiti-5.13->wars目录下是一些示例项目,解压activiti-rest项目,导入activiti-rest目录中WEB-INF\lib下所有包。...System.out.println(historicActivityInstance.getActivityName()); } } } Activiti5工作笔记二

69120

【Git 第5课】 Git工作

在继续深入介绍Git的使用方法之前,有必要先来讲一讲Git的工作。 在你自建的Git本地仓库中,有三个区域:本地目录、暂存区、HEAD。要搞清Git的工作就要理解这三个区域的作用。 ?...你把所有作业放在桌上开始写,这里就是你的“工作目录”。当你写完一张试卷,把它放进你的书包里,它就进入了“暂存区”。...当在工作目录中新加入一个文件时,它处于未跟踪状态。 一个已经被跟踪的文件,如果没有做过新的修改,就是未修改状态。一旦对其做了改动,就变成了已修改状态。...初次克隆某个仓库时,工作目录中所有文件都是已跟踪且未修改的状态。 通过 git add 命令可以将已修改的文件放入暂存区,也可以将未跟踪的文件加入跟踪,并同时放入暂存区。...#==== Crossin的编程教室 ====# 面向零基础初学者的编程课 每天5分钟,轻松学编程 回复 p 查看Python课程 回复 g 查看Pygame课程 回复 i 查看Git课程 回复 t 查看习题

57780

5 个 Git 工作,改善你的开发流程

毕竟,由于每个团队都是远程工作的,在破坏代码库的情况下共同开发产品功能是非常重要的。 如何设置 Git 工作取决于你正在开发的项目、团队的发布计划、团队的规模等等!...在本文中,我们将向你介绍 5 种不同的 Git 工作,它们的优点,缺点以及使用它们的时机。让我们开始吧! 1....上图为基本的 Git 工作,所有提交都直接添加到 master 分支。 通常建议使用此工作,除非你正在开发一个 side 项目并且希望快速开始。 由于只有一个分支,因此这里实际上没有任何流程。...使用此工作的优点是,Git 功能分支工作使你可以在代码上进行协作,而不必担心代码冲突。 3. 带有 Develop 分支的 Git 功能分支工作工作是开发团队中比较流行的工作之一。...5. Git Fork 工作 Fork 工作流在使用开源软件的团队中很流行。 该流程通常如下所示: 开发人员 fork 开源软件的官方代码库。在他们的帐户中创建此代码库的副本。

63320

数栈技术分享:利用 Atomic 构建 React 项目工作,so easy!

,是全域、异构、批一体的数据同步引擎。...的朋友都知道,React 项目文件夹的划分是有很多种的,在 React 官方关于文件结构这个部分给出了一些社区比较常见的构建方式的示例。...3、有机体(Organisms) 仅靠分子组件和分子组件的抽象,仍然是不能满足我们实际工作中对组件复用的需求,例如我们我们大部分项目中都有导航栏(Navigation Bar)、页头(Header)、页脚...5、页面(Pages) 页面这一层可能是复用率最低的一层了,因为业务需求大部分时候各不相同的,当然也排除有复用页面的情况。页面组件自然就是个包含了其他四种组件类型的综合体了。...综合看下来,通过这5种组件的划分,就可以很好的满足我们实际项目中对页面组件进行划分和管理了。 ​

68240

数栈技术分享:利用 Atomic 构建 React 项目工作,so easy!

用过 React 的朋友都知道,React 项目文件夹的划分是有很多种的,在 React 官方关于文件结构这个部分给出了一些社区比较常见的构建方式的示例。...在我们的日常工作中,如何更好的划分和管理前端组件常常会是我们碰到的问题。Atomic 通过一系列设计思想和原则,可以很好指导我们的项目架构。...3、有机体(Organisms) 仅靠分子组件和分子组件的抽象,仍然是不能满足我们实际工作中对组件复用的需求,例如我们我们大部分项目中都有导航栏(Navigation Bar)、页头(Header)、页脚...5、页面(Pages) 页面这一层可能是复用率最低的一层了,因为业务需求大部分时候各不相同的,当然也排除有复用页面的情况。页面组件自然就是个包含了其他四种组件类型的综合体了。...综合看下来,通过这5种组件的划分,就可以很好的满足我们实际项目中对页面组件进行划分和管理了。

37610

3D to H5工作应用手册

前言 设计师需求中3D视觉平移到互动H5中的项目越来越多,three.js和PBR工作的结合却一直没有被系统化地整理。 和各位前端神仙一起做项目,也一起磕磕碰碰出了爱与痛的领悟。...Part 2 实践篇:基于three.js的实现性,提供场景、材质贴图的制作思路、以及gltf工作,并动态讨论项目常常遇到的还原问题。...Color Space 虽然着色、光照模型以及材质渲染对3D表现有着最为直观的影响,但3D工作仍有一个隐秘而关键的环节——色彩管理。...《Part2-实践篇》会继续完善three.js场景、材质贴图的制作思路、以及gltf工作,并动态讨论项目常常遇到的还原问题。 2022,咱们需求再见。...Rendering Pipeline: 渲染管线/渲染流水线/像素流水线,为GPU的处理工作,是GPU负责给图形配上颜色的专门通道。管线越多,画面越流畅精美。

2.5K41

.NET Core.NET5.NET6 开源项目:工作组件

ELSA Elsa Core是一个工作库,支持在任何.NET Core应用程序中执行工作工作不仅可以使用代码定义,还可以定义为JSON、YAML或XML。 1、设计器。...工作几乎可以使用任何存储机制持久化。将支持以下提供程序: In Memory File System SQL Server MongoDB CosmosDB Elsa对长期运行的工作具有本机支持。...一旦工作因为某些阻塞活动而停止,工作就会被持久化。当发生适当的事件时,工作将从存储加载并恢复。 Elsa的主要目标之一是以最小的工作量和最大的可扩展性在任何.NET应用程序中启用工作。...这意味着将工作功能集成到您的应用程序中应该很容易。...它提供了FluentAPI、多任务、持久化以及并行处理的功能,适合于小型工作、责任链的需求开发。

1.7K10

.NET Core.NET5.NET6 开源项目汇总3:工作组件

Elsa Core是一个工作库,支持在任何.NET Core应用程序中执行工作工作不仅可以使用代码定义,还可以定义为JSON、YAML或XML。 设计器。...工作几乎可以使用任何存储机制持久化。将支持以下提供程序: In Memory File System SQL Server MongoDB CosmosDB Elsa对长期运行的工作具有本机支持。...一旦工作因为某些阻塞活动而停止,工作就会被持久化。当发生适当的事件时,工作将从存储加载并恢复。 Elsa的主要目标之一是以最小的工作量和最大的可扩展性在任何.NET应用程序中启用工作。...Workflow-Core是一个基于.NET Standard的轻量级工作引擎,目前有超过3100+个star。...它提供了FluentAPI、多任务、持久化以及并行处理的功能,适合于小型工作、责任链的需求开发。

3.2K31

企业级低代码中“自动化工作”的5大优势!

什么是工作自动化?简而言之,工作自动化是使用软件来组织和自动化复杂的业务流程。竞争对手的工作自动化产品通常使用可视化设计工具,允许用户“拖拉拽”组件,来配置他们的工作,就像绘制流程图一样。...让我们仔细看看工作自动化的五大主要优势。工作自动化的5大优势!1、节约成本省钱对企业来说至关重要——但根据Gartner的研究,只有43%的企业领导者在第一年实现了他们设定的成本削减水平。...这些明显的优势正在推动越来越多地采用——自疫情开始以来,67%的公司已经加快了他们的自动化工作这样做的公司可能会发现很难保持竞争力。...考虑到现有的各种法规,合规性似乎是一项成本高昂的工作。然而,不合规的代价要严重得多。经历法规遵从性的组织的平均成本为940万美元,这几乎是维护法规遵从性的平均成本的三倍。...5、全面自动化工作自动化的第五个好处实际上说明了前面每个好处的范围。工作自动化是灵活的,前面讨论的四个好处都会影响整个公司。

52620

AI产品开发指南:5大核心环节搞定机器学习工作

Sean是美国一家医疗公司的数据科学家,他从机器学习工作的五个核心环节讲起,系统地回答了这个问题。 以下内容译自他的回答。...要构建一个AI系统或产品,你要处理好5个核心环节,我们通常称之为“机器学习工作”。这些步骤分别是: 1. 数据收集与分析 2. 数据准备 3. 模型构建 4. 模型验证与测试 5....你要创造的是一个产品,所以,应该把这些步骤视为一个将原始数据转换成预测输出的数据工作。...构建一个有用的产品,就意味着你不仅要写代码做出工作的各个部分,还需要定义整个问题,并将专业知识融入到这个机器学习工作的每个步骤中。...5. 模型部署 这是让整个工作运行起来并提供前端服务的最后一步。 在按下“运行”后,就能有新数据输入、准备、建模和验证,并重新部署到前端界面,这样子说明模型部署成功。

1K50

使用 Dify 和 Moonshot API 构建你的 AI 工作(一):让 AI 的应用 AI 化

有了之前的文章铺垫,这篇文章开始,我们聊聊如何折腾 AI 工作,把 AI 的应用,“AI 起来”。...能够调用“外部工具”的模型功能 我计划将工作相关的事情拆分为两篇来聊,过程中不太想切换模型,所以就选择了支持 “Function Call” 的它。...: 'node1' AUTHENTICATION_APIKEY_ENABLED: 'true' AUTHENTICATION_APIKEY_ALLOWED_KEYS: 'WVF5YThaHlkYwhGUSmCRgsX3tD5ngdN8pkih...获取当前应用的 API Key 在调用 Dify API 的时候,我们需要进行身份验证,在这个页面的右上角,点击“API 密钥” 按钮,创建一个 API 密钥即可。...最后 好啦,这篇文章就先聊到这里,后面的文章里,我们继续聊聊如何构建 “AI 工作”,让你的 AI 的应用,能够 AI 化。

1.7K10

使用 Dify 和 Moonshot API 构建你的 AI 工作(一):让 AI 的应用 AI 化

有了之前的文章铺垫,这篇文章开始,我们聊聊如何折腾 AI 工作,把 AI 的应用,“AI 起来”。...我计划将工作相关的事情拆分为两篇来聊,过程中不太想切换模型,所以就选择了支持 “Function Call” 的它。...CLUSTER_HOSTNAME: 'node1' AUTHENTICATION_APIKEY_ENABLED: 'true' AUTHENTICATION_APIKEY_ALLOWED_KEYS: 'WVF5YThaHlkYwhGUSmCRgsX3tD5ngdN8pkih...在调用 Dify API 的时候,我们需要进行身份验证,在这个页面的右上角,点击“API 密钥” 按钮,创建一个 API 密钥即可。...最后好啦,这篇文章就先聊到这里,后面的文章里,我们继续聊聊如何构建 “AI 工作”,让你的 AI 的应用,能够 AI 化。

3.8K82
领券